Exactly. We’re going to be focusing on how AI and machine learning are moving EDI beyond its traditional limitations to create more efficient and intelligent B2B communication. At its core, EDI is really the standardized electronic exchange of these crucial business documents like invoices and purchase orders. It’s really been the silent workhorse of B2B communication for decades now.
Host 2
Yeah, absolutely. It’s provided a structured and digital way for companies to talk to each other and move away from all those paper-based processes. EDI has been instrumental in streamlining everything from supply chain management to procurement and financial transactions.
Host 1
Yeah. But as your business evolves, you might have bumped into some of its well-known limitations. We’re talking about those rigid standards that can feel like trying to fit a constantly changing puzzle piece into a fixed mold.
Host 2
Exactly. While those standardized formats ensure a baseline of consistency, they can become a real obstacle when you need to adapt to new business rules or integrate with partners who have slightly different data requirements. Then there’s the whole issue of error handling. Traditional EDI systems often have very basic validation checks. If something isn’t exactly right, the entire transaction can just grind to a halt.
Host 1
Yeah. When that happens, it usually means someone has to manually step in, play detective, figure out what went wrong, and then fix it.
Host 2
Exactly. That manual data validation, mapping, and correction can really eat into your team’s time, which kind of defeats the purpose of having an electronic system designed for efficiency. Plus, we all know how challenging it can be to get those older EDI systems to connect smoothly with the modern cloud platforms and APIs that are now essential for so many businesses.

I think a good place to start is with data mapping and transformation. I know that can be a real headache for many.
Host 1
Yeah, for sure.
Host 2
This is an area where AI can deliver significant relief. Traditionally, mapping data between your various systems—your EDI setup, your ERP, maybe even your Shopify store or a warehouse management system—has been a very manual and often painstaking task. You have to precisely define how each piece of information in one system corresponds to the equivalent piece in another. But AI and machine learning algorithms can learn from your historical data mappings.
Host 1
So it’s like the system learns by watching what you’ve done before.
Host 2
Exactly. And then starts doing it for you. What’s even better is that machine learning can adapt to new business rules. If you introduce a new product code or a different way of handling discounts, the AI can often learn these changes without someone needing to manually reconfigure everything. We’ve seen clients reduce data mapping efforts by up to 70%, allowing their IT teams to focus on more strategic initiatives.
Host 1
Yeah. That kind of time savings could be huge. I know many of you listening often deal with receiving purchase orders or invoices in less structured formats like PDFs. How does AI help get that information into EDI?
Host 2
That’s where natural language processing, or NLP, comes into play. Think of it like how your email spam filter learns to identify junk mail by analyzing words and patterns. NLP does something similar with business documents. It allows AI to understand and extract relevant data from unstructured text in documents like PDFs, or even from the body of an email, and then automatically transform that data into an EDI-compliant format.
Host 1
So the idea of seamlessly translating a PDF purchase order directly into an EDI transaction—that’s not science fiction anymore?
Host 2
No. It’s becoming a reality.

Okay. Now let’s talk about those frustrating errors that can cause transaction failures. How are AI and machine learning making EDI more reliable?
Host 2
This is another area where AI brings really valuable improvements. Traditional EDI validation typically looks for very basic formatting errors. Is this field the right length? Is it the correct type of data? AI goes much deeper. It can analyze entire data sets for inconsistencies and anomalies that a simple rule might miss. Machine learning models can build a profile of a normal transaction based on your past successful exchanges and then flag any variations that look suspicious.
Host 1
So it’s not just checking if the boxes are filled in correctly. It’s looking at the whole picture.
Host 2
Exactly. And identifying things that don’t seem right based on your historical data patterns.
Host 1
Exactly. Are we talking about catching significantly more errors?
Host 2
Absolutely. We’ve seen systems identify and flag upwards of 85–90% of potential anomalies before they cause a transaction failure. It goes beyond just flagging errors. AI can also use predictive analytics to anticipate potential errors based on past patterns.
Host 1
So using historical data to make guesses about the future?
Host 2
Exactly. By analyzing previous transaction failures, the system can proactively adjust data before it’s even submitted. That’s incredibly valuable, especially for our VelociLink Enterprise clients who handle high transaction volumes. Imagine preventing those recurring errors from happening in the first place without constant manual intervention.
Host 1
Right. And you mentioned the possibility of autocorrect?
Host 2
Yes. Instead of just telling you there’s an error, AI-driven systems can often suggest corrections based on your past transaction data. For example, if an invoice has a slightly different amount than the original purchase order, the system might look at previous successful transactions between those two partners and recommend the most likely correct amount.
Host 1
So it can look back and see what’s happened before and be like, “Oh, this is probably what you meant.”
Host 2
Exactly. It’s about inferring missing information and offering intelligent fixes in real time, which drastically reduces processing delays.

So, moving on to the speed of transactions. Traditional EDI often involves batch processing, which can sometimes introduce delays. How are AI and machine learning changing the speed at which EDI transactions are handled?
Host 2
This is a really key shift. AI and machine learning enable real-time EDI processing. Instead of waiting for those end-of-day or periodic batch cycles, businesses can analyze transaction data virtually instantly.
Host 1
Give me some concrete examples of how this real-time processing helps.
Host 2
Think about real-time inventory tracking and demand forecasting. AI can analyze purchasing trends as they happen and adjust your stock levels dynamically.
Host 1
So you’re not waiting until the end of the month to see how much you sold.
Host 2
Exactly. You kind of know instantly. It helps you avoid both costly stockouts and overstocking. It also significantly enhances fraud detection by continuously monitoring transaction patterns for any unusual activity, such as duplicate transactions or suspicious behavior from vendors. In today’s dynamic environment, the ability for your supply chain to respond in real time to unexpected disruptions—perhaps rerouting shipments based on predictive insights—becomes incredibly powerful.

Let’s briefly discuss how these technologies are being applied across different industries.
Host 2
Sure. We’re seeing some really exciting and practical applications across various sectors. In retail and eCommerce, AI is helping with more accurate demand forecasting to optimize inventory levels and automating the often complex process of onboarding new suppliers. In healthcare, it’s enhancing the efficiency of claim processing and improving the management of patient data. For manufacturing and the broader supply chain, AI can predict potential shipment delays and even assess the risk associated with different suppliers. In finance and banking, it’s being used to strengthen fraud detection and payment processing, and improve the accuracy of reconciliation processes.

But are there any potential challenges or important considerations for businesses before diving into adopting AI and machine learning for EDI?
Host 2
Absolutely. It’s important to understand that it’s not a magic solution overnight. One crucial factor is the quality of your existing data. AI models rely on good, clean data to make accurate predictions and provide reliable insights.
Host 1
Makes sense. Garbage in, garbage out.
Host 2
Exactly. So if your underlying data is inconsistent or inaccurate, the AI’s effectiveness will be limited. There can also be initial implementation costs associated with deploying these new technologies, and the process of integrating them with your existing legacy EDI systems can sometimes present complexities. Finally, it’s essential to ensure that any AI-driven automation aligns fully with all relevant industry compliance and security requirements.
